Possible Causes of Air Duct Mold Growth
Mold in air ducts often starts with excess moisture. Leaking pipes, high humidity levels, or inadequate ventilation can introduce moisture into your duct system. Once mold spores settle on damp surfaces, they begin to colonize, especially in hidden corners and behind insulation. Poor maintenance of HVAC systems further compounds this issue, allowing mold to spread unnoticed.
Additionally, previous water damage or flooding in your property can lead to hidden mold growth within the ductwork. Over time, dust, dirt, and organic debris inside ducts provide overfed nutrients for mold spores, accelerating their growth. If these issues are left unaddressed, they can cause ongoing air quality concerns and damage to your duct system.

How do I know if my air ducts have mold?
Signs include a musty smell coming from your vents, visible mold growth around the registers, or increased allergy symptoms among occupants. If you suspect mold, it’s best to schedule an inspection with our experts for an accurate diagnosis.
Is mold inside air ducts dangerous to my health?
Yes, airborne mold spores can cause respiratory issues, allergic reactions, and worsen asthma symptoms. Prolonged exposure increases health risks, which is why prompt professional removal is essential.

Will I need to replace my ductwork after mold removal?
Not necessarily. Many cases can be resolved through deep cleaning and disinfection. However, severely damaged or contaminated duct materials may require replacement for optimal safety and performance.
How can I prevent mold from returning in my air ducts?
Keeping humidity levels low, fixing leaks promptly, and scheduling regular duct cleanings can significantly reduce mold growth. Our team can also recommend moisture control solutions tailored to your property’s needs.
